Kennedy Races

Diagrams     

Description

Drill is simple - it's about what we're working on.
(C) places a puck about 10-12 feet away from X and O.
On Go players race for puck to try to get inside position and protect the puck.
Winner takes puck to net to try to score. Let the battle play out.

Focus - inside position. Use shoulders. Use arms or stick to move opposing players stick away from the puck. If on outside lane and winning the puck recognize where you place the puck (into the player or away from defender).
